Meaning, origin, history

Imela is a unique and beautiful name of African origin. It is derived from the Igbo tribe in Nigeria and means "to meet or encounter". The name Imela is often associated with the belief that meeting someone special can change one's life forever. The name Imela has a rich history among the Igbo people, who are known for their strong traditions and cultural heritage. In Igbo culture, names often hold significant meanings and are chosen based on the circumstances surrounding a child's birth or the hopes and aspirations of the parents. Imela is no exception, as it carries with it the powerful message that fateful encounters can shape our lives in profound ways.
